Defining Patio Loveseats and Outdoor Sofas
Patio Loveseats: Cozy and Intimate
Patio Loveseats are typically designed to comfortably seat two adults. Their origins trace back to the classic “loveseat” – a staple of indoor design, reimagined for the outdoors. Generally smaller and more compact than a traditional sofa, a Patio Loveseat is ideal for those seeking an intimate spot for conversation, reading, or relaxing with a loved one. These pieces often feature plush cushions, weather-resistant frames, and a focus on providing a cozy ambiance without occupying excessive space.
Outdoor Sofas: Spacious and Sociable
Outdoor Sofas, in contrast, are designed with a larger seating capacity in mind. Ranging from three-seaters to generous sectionals, they provide ample room for guests, family members, and gatherings of all sizes. Outdoor Sofas often make a statement in outdoor décor, whether as a standalone piece or as part of a modular seating arrangement. With abundant style options, these sofas can anchor a patio or deck, setting the atmosphere for the entire space.
Side-by-Side Comparison: Patio Loveseats vs. Outdoor Sofas
To help you determine the best fit for your lifestyle and space, let's explore several key differences and similarities.
| Feature | Patio Loveseats | Outdoor Sofas |
|---|---|---|
| Seating Capacity | 2 persons | 3+ persons (can include sectional arrangements) |
| Space Requirement | Ideal for small patios, balconies, intimate areas | Optimal for larger patios and gathering spaces |
| Versatility | Easy to move, reposition, or pair with accent chairs | Creates a strong focal point, often less movable |
| Design Focus | Cozy, romantic, and personal | Sociable, communal, and expansive |
| Cost | Generally more budget-friendly | Typically requires higher investment |
| Customization | Wide variety of styles, but often more compact designs | Available in modular, sectional, and customized lengths |
Material Considerations and Durability
Common Outdoor Furniture Materials
Both Patio Loveseats and Outdoor Sofas are constructed with outdoor-friendly materials designed to withstand the elements. Understanding your materials will help ensure your investment lasts for seasons to come.
- Wicker: Synthetic resin wicker remains a popular option for its weather resistance and lightweight characteristics. High-quality PE (polyethylene) wicker stands up to moisture and UV rays, making it suitable for most climates.
- Metal: Aluminum and powder-coated steel frames offer excellent durability and resistance to rust. They also provide a modern, sleek appearance while remaining relatively low maintenance.
- Wood: Teak, eucalyptus, and acacia are common choices for their natural resilience to weathering. These materials require occasional oiling but age beautifully over time.
- Plastic/Polymer: Contemporary molded polymers or recycled plastic furniture provide affordability and excellent weatherproofing, though styles can sometimes be less sophisticated.
Cushions and Upholstery
The comfort factor in both categories is largely determined by the quality of cushions and fabric. Look for cushions with quick-drying foam and removable, UV-resistant covers made from solution-dyed acrylic or polyester. This will support longevity and comfort while reducing maintenance needs.

Space Planning and Versatility
Fitting Your Furniture to Your Floor Plan
The size and shape of your outdoor area play a major role in the furniture you select. Here’s how each option fares:
- Patio Loveseats: Their compact footprint makes them exceptionally suited to balconies, small decks, or secluded garden corners. They can be paired with small tables, chairs, or benches for greater flexibility.
- Outdoor Sofas: These require more square footage but can help define larger spaces, such as an open patio or poolside environment. Sectional configurations add further adaptability, letting you shape your seating to your unique landscape.
If you like to rearrange your space or entertain in different configurations, the lighter weight and smaller size of Patio Loveseats may be advantageous. However, if you want a dramatic, permanent focal point, Outdoor Sofas are hard to surpass.

Price Considerations and Long-Term Value
Understanding the Costs
When it comes to price, there are notable distinctions between Patio Loveseats and Outdoor Sofas.
- Patio Loveseats: Generally fall in the mid-to-lower price range due to their modest size and materials needed. Entry-level options start around $200-300, with premium designs reaching up to $1,200 depending on materials and features.
- Outdoor Sofas: Typically command higher price tags, especially for sectional or modular sets. Base models start near $500, with luxury arrangements exceeding $4,000, especially if artisan craftsmanship, hardwood, or advanced weatherproofing are involved.
While the initial investment may be greater for Outdoor Sofas, their ability to accommodate more people and shape the overall environment may offer better per-seat value for larger households or frequent entertainers. Patio Loveseats, meanwhile, present a compelling combination of affordability, comfort, and adaptability.
Care, Maintenance, and Longevity
Tips for Preserving Your Investment
Regardless of which furniture type you choose, regular care is key to extending its usable life and maintaining its appearance.
- Cover Up: Invest in custom-fit covers, especially if your area experiences unpredictable weather. This prevents UV degradation, moisture infiltration, and debris accumulation.
- Routine Cleaning: Wipe down frames and cushions occasionally with mild soap and water. Avoid abrasive cleaners that could degrade finishes or fabrics.
- Storage: If space allows, store cushions and smaller pieces indoors during the off-season or especially harsh weather.
- Check for Damage: Inspect frames and joints annually for rust, splits, or other wear. Address issues promptly to ensure safety and durability.
With attentive care, both Patio Loveseats and Outdoor Sofas can provide many seasons of enjoyment, standing up to sun, rain, and the occasional spill.
